- BND: Red-spotted Purple; Basilarchia arthemis astyanax (Fabricius, 1775)
- BNA: 'Astyanax' Red-spotted Purple; Limenitis arthemis astyanax
- NDC: BAAS
- Habitat: Woodland margins in far southeast; likes rotting fruit, sap, carrion
- Larval food: Mostly Prunus, but also Populus,Crataegus, Amelanchier
- Adult flight: Double-brooded in most of range, but apparently only one brood in southeastern ND, late June through July; intergrade "Hybrid Admirals," with varying degrees of white banding, are evident in ND populations
- References: Royer 155, Opler & Krizek 166, Scott 260
